LAS VEGAS SUPER BOWL LVIII HOST COMMITTEE OFFICIALLY LAUNCHES TEAM LV VOLUNTEER PROGRAM, POWERED BY CAESARS ENTERTAINMENT AND INTERMOUNTAIN HEALTH

LAS VEGAS (May 19, 2023)Today, the Las Vegas Super Bowl LVIII Host Committeeannounces the official launch of its volunteer program, Team LV (an abbreviation of Team Las Vegas), powered by Caesars Entertainment and Intermountain Health. Between now and Aug. 2023, the Host Committee will recruit more than 7,000 individuals who will proudly serve as ambassadors for Las Vegas leading up to and during the week of Super Bowl LVIII.

Volunteers will play an integral role in shaping and amplifying the Super Bowl experience for countless individuals from across the globe. They will showcase the exceptional hospitality synonymous with Las Vegas and exemplify the utmost service to make every fan and visitor feel like a VIP. From the moment guests arrive until they depart, volunteers will be there every step of the way to guide and enhance the fan experience during Super Bowl Week activities. This includes welcoming visitors, directing fans, supplying event information, providing recommendations, managing volunteer headquarters, and more.

Applications to join Team LV will be accepted through Aug. 2023, and prospective volunteers can register online. Volunteers must be 18 years of age or older at the time of submission and complete a formal application process, including a background check. Once accepted into the Team LV program, volunteers will receive role-specific training, which will be scheduled in the coming months. Volunteers will not receive tickets to Super Bowl LVIII, and positions will not be needed at Allegiant Stadium on game day.
